Remote Senior React Native Developer

at Droids On Roids

Posted 2 days ago 5 applied

Description:

  • Join our experienced Mobile Team as a Senior React Native Developer.
  • Support the Mobile Team, which includes Android, iOS, KMP, and Flutter Developers, in growing the React Native area.
  • Engage in the creation of products and work closely with Agile teams.
  • Be part of Droids On Roids, which has partnered with Apadmi, a leading digital product agency in the UK, to enhance mobile development opportunities.
  • Work with top startups and global brands such as CCC, Carlsberg, Vodafone, BBC, and Co-op, delivering high-quality code and an agile approach.

Requirements:

  • You must have a minimum of 6 years of commercial experience in mobile development, including at least 2 years with React Native.
  • Excellent knowledge of JavaScript and TypeScript is required, with fluency in both basic and advanced concepts.
  • You should be able to write clean, scalable, and testable code.
  • Experience with native modules (Android/iOS) and integrating third-party native SDKs is necessary.
  • You must have the ability to build and maintain custom UI components aligned with a design system.
  • Experience with CI/CD pipelines (e.g., Bitrise, GitHub Actions) and publishing apps to Google Play/App Store is required.
  • A solid understanding of Git and version control workflows is essential.
  • You should have experience working in an Agile environment (Scrum/Kanban).
  • Great communication skills are necessary, including direct communication with clients and openness to feedback.
  • Experience in gathering business requirements and suggesting optimal solutions is required.
  • You must be able to work independently and be self-organized.
  • A proactive mindset focused on problem-solving and code quality is essential.
  • You should be willing to actively share knowledge and support team development.
  • A fluent command of written and spoken English and Polish (at least B2/C1 level) is required.

Benefits:

  • You will be part of a team that designs and shapes application architecture while ensuring high code quality and best programming practices.
  • You will cooperate closely with experienced Agile teams, including Product Owners, QAs, and other developers.
  • You will write automated tests and work with the CI/CD process.
  • Direct communication with clients will allow you to suggest technical solutions that align with business needs.
  • You will gather business requirements from a mobile perspective to ensure the use of the best and most cost-effective solutions.
  • Mentoring and supporting other developers by sharing knowledge and conducting code reviews will be part of your role.
  • You will take part in defining and improving development processes.
  • Evaluating new technologies and keeping up with current industry best practices will be encouraged.
  • Participation in internal Mobile Group Meetings will be part of your responsibilities.